IFNULL(NULL,'IFNULL function')返回IFNULL函数字符串,因为第一个参数为NULL。 我们来看一下使用IFNULL函数的实例。 首先,使用以下语句创建一个名为contacts的新表: copy 1USEtestdb;2CREATETABLEIFNOTEXISTScontacts (3contactidINTAUTO_INCREMENTPRIMARYKEY,4contactnameVARCHAR(20)NOTNULL,5bizphoneVARCHAR(15),6...
IFNULL() 函数用于判断第一个表达式是否为 NULL,如果为 NULL 则返回第二个参数的值,如果不为 NULL 则返回第一个参数的值。IFNULL() 函数语法格式为:IFNULL(expression, alt_value)如果第一个参数的表达式 expression 为 NULL,则返回第二个参数的备用值。
IFNULL是MySQL中的一个函数,它可以在查询过程中用于替换空值。如果查询结果中有一个空值,那么IFNULL函数就会返回另一个指定的值,而不是null值。IFNULL函数接受两个参数:第一个参数是要检查的值,第二个参数是要返回的替代值。 2. IFNULL函数的语法 IFNULL函数的语法如下: IFNULL(expr1, expr2) 其中: expr1...
接下来,我们就可以使用IFNULL函数来实现三个参数的功能了。 第一步:判断字段是否为空 我们可以使用IS NULL来判断字段是否为空,如果为空,则执行第二步;如果不为空,则执行第三步。 SELECTid,name,IF(nameISNULL,1,name)ASnew_nameFROMusers; 1. 2. 3. 4. 5. 6. 第二步:如果为空,返回默认值 在IF函...
在MySQL中,IFNULL函数用于检查一个表达式是否为NULL,如果是,则返回另一个表达式的值;如果不是,则返回第一个表达式的值。它只接受两个参数,这是由其设计决定的,用于直接处理NULL值替换的场景。 1. 确认IFNULL函数的正确用法 IFNULL函数的语法如下: sql IFNULL(expr1, expr2) expr1:要检查是否为NULL的表达式...
IF()函数的使用 IF(expr1,expr2,expr3),如果expr1的值为true,则返回expr2的值,如果expr1的值为false,则返回expr3的值。 SELECTIF(TRUE,'A','B');-- 输出结果:ASELECTIF(FALSE,'A','B');-- 输出结果:B IFNULL()函数的使用 IFNULL(expr1,expr2),如果expr1的值为null,则返回expr2的值,如果exp...
MySQL IFNULL多参数 在MySQL中,IFNULL函数用于处理空值。有时候我们需要根据某个字段是否为空来进行判断或计算,这时候就可以使用IFNULL函数。 语法 IFNULL(expr1, expr2) expr1:要判断是否为空的字段或表达式。 expr2:当expr1为空时,返回的值。 示例 ...
IFNULL函数是 MySQL 中的一个非常有用的函数,用于处理NULL值。它可以在查询中替代NULL值,从而避免在数据处理时出现问题。 基础概念 IFNULL函数接受两个参数。如果第一个参数不是NULL,则返回第一个参数的值;如果第一个参数是NULL,则返回第二个参数的值。
一、MySQL IFNULL函数的使用 答案:IFNULL函数用于替换NULL值。它接受两个参数:第一个参数是要检查的表达式,第二个参数是当第一个参数为NULL时要返回的替代值。详细解释:1. IFNULL函数是MySQL中的一个内置函数,用于处理查询结果中的NULL值。2. 该函数接受两个参数。第一个参数是你想检查的表达式...